Software Engineer - Nairobi

I build it,
I QA it,
I ship it.

Full-stack engineer with roots in QA. I've shipped to production and I've sat on the other side of it — finding the edge cases before users do. Turns out, both make you better at the other.

The way I work

Engineer

I build.

Full-stack across React Native, Next.js, Node, and Postgres. I've taken a product from no-code MVP to a mobile app handling real payments for 5,000+ monthly users. I care about the code that exists after the deadline.

TypeScriptReact NativeNext.jsNode.jsPostgreSQLSupabaseExpo

Quality

I break things.

Spent time as a QA engineer. Wrote test suites, filed enough Jira tickets to understand what good bug reproduction looks like, and learned exactly how software fails under real conditions. That's not a detour - it's why I write better code now.

CypressJiraPostmanTest AutomationManual Testing

Full-Stack, End-to-End

What I Build

End-to-end engineering - from data model to deployed product. I own the full stack and take problems to production.

01

Frontend Systems

I build frontends that are fast to load, straightforward to maintain, and designed around how users actually behave - not how we hope they will.

ReactNext.jsTypeScriptTailwind CSS
02

Backend & APIs

I design and implement backend systems that handle real data, real concurrency, and real edge cases - with clean APIs, proper validation, and reliable error handling.

Node.jsExpress.jsPythonFlaskPostgreSQLMongoDB
03

Mobile Applications

I build React Native apps that feel native, perform well on real devices, and handle the full product lifecycle - from onboarding to payments to app store release.

React NativeExpoTypeScriptFirebase

Selected Work

Best in Hel
01

Best in Hel

Membership & event platform - live in Helsinki

Co-founded and built a production-ready membership & event platform used by 2,500+ users and 50+ businesses - real payments, QR check-ins, iOS and Android.

React NativeNext.jsNode.jsStripeTypeScript
PesaPlan
02

PesaPlan

Personal finance clarity for salaried Kenyans

Built a personal finance web app that consolidates M-Pesa, bank, SACCO, and cash accounts into one dashboard — budgets, goals, debt tracking, and investment logging built around how Kenyans actually manage money.

Next.jsTypeScriptPostgreSQLTanStack QueryTailwind CSS

Experience

Jan 2025 – Present

Full-Stack Engineer

Best in HEL · Remote, Helsinki

  • -Migrated no-code MVP to React Native - now serving 8,000+ registered users
  • -Built event management: ticketing, attendee flows, admin dashboard
  • -Stripe integration - real payments with real-time updates

Oct 2023 – Present

QA Engineer

GRIFFIN Global Technologies

  • -Owned test coverage across multiple product releases in Jira
  • -Built Cypress test suite - 200+ automated tests catching regressions early
  • -Bridged dev, PM, and design on bug triage and acceptance criteria

Jul 2023 – Sep 2023

QA/QE Intern

GRIFFIN Global Technologies

  • -Built a scalable Next.js + .NET system with reusable modular components
  • -Initiated and ran the Cypress test suite - first automated tests on the codebase

Feb 2022 – Apr 2022

IT Intern

AAR Insurance

  • -Software installations, user account management, network troubleshooting

Clients & Collaborators

What People Say

Results speak louder than pitches. Here's what clients say about working with me.

Oct 13, 2023

Great work quality and strong collaboration as always. Highly recommended!

AM
Abhinav M.
Software Developer
Build Admin Panel for Tracking
Nov 28, 2023

Great developer. If you need quick clean code Brian is an excellent choice. If I ever need work done he will be my first choice.

KD
Kareem D.
Software Developer
Help building frontend of a lawn mowing React app
Apr 26, 2023
CA
Cofounderslab A.
Software Developer
React Junior Dev
Mar 8, 2024

Great worker who does a fantastic job. I'd highly recommend him for any future products and would collab again

AC
Adeeba C.
Frontend Developer
Convert figma design into Next.js TypeScript
Jul 19, 2023

It was our pleasure to again work with Brian. Throughout the entire front-end design process for the LoftLime website, Brian exhibited a remarkable level of diligence, coordination, and attention to detail. Not only did Brian deliver outstanding design work, but his meticulous testing and quality assurance efforts also ensured a flawless user experience. His commitment to delivering a high-quality product was evident in every aspect of his work. It was a pleasure collaborating with Brian, and I... more

LC
LeadMint CEO
Software Developer
Convert Figma Design to Functional Web App
Oct 12, 2023

It's always a pleasure to work with Brian. He delivered a sleek and user-friendly landing page within the deadline, showcasing his professionalism and dedication. Brian's dedication and attention to detail truly shine through in his work. Looking forward to our future collaborations!

AM
Abhinav M.
Frontend Developer
Build a responsive modern landing page
Apr 22, 2023

Brian is just more than awesome. He completed the task as expected on time with the good quality delivered. Would love to work again in the future!

AM
Abhinav M.
Frontend Developer
Build a responsive modern app landing page

Contact

Working on something worth building?Let's talk.

Brian KalusiGhibli Brian

Brian Kalusi

Ships code. Logs bugs. Sleeps just fine.